With the Maoists facing criticism for their 'low weapon count' during registration, Maoist chairman Prachanda has revealed that they have thousands of combatants and weapons outside the cantonments not registered with the UN. Addressing a mass meeting in Baglung on Monday, Prachanda said that these combatants and weapons were not registered as they "couldn't meet United Nations standards" to be registered with the latter, reports the Kantipur Daily. Prachanda also disclosed that Maoists still have sufficient technical human resources outside the cantonments to launch "massive attacks" simultaneously at several places on a single night.
